How Far From Howell to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ers & Almanacs that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a town such as Howell to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Howell and extending to:

  • Brigham City, which is the Seat of Box Elder County, lies 29 miles [46.7 km]<1> to the southeast. If you could walk a straight line from Howell to Brigham City, with an average speed<6>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take just about two full days to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take just over a day.
  • Salt Lake City, which is the State Capital of Utah, lies 76 miles [122.3 km] to the south southeast (SSE).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take less than two hours, a buggy would take most of three days and walking would take 5 days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 1,860 miles [2,993.4 km] to the east (E). Driving would take most of three days, a buggy would take 73 days and walking would take 106 days.

<7>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Howell to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
